
Rep. Gene Pelowski
(KWNO)- House of Representative Gene Pelowski joined KWNO this morning to discuss the happenings from the Minnesota House.
Pelowski commends the newly signed free school meals for all bill, discusses three new bills that are up for discussion and relate directly to the City of Winona, as well as giving an update on the multiple Bonding Bills and the U of M and Sanford Health merger.
